Definitions:

Patient's Problems

The specific issues or concerns that a patient brings into a therapeutic or medical context for understanding, management, or resolution.

Psychoanalysis

A therapeutic approach originally developed by Sigmund Freud, focusing on unconscious processes as they are manifested in a person's behavior.

Reaction-Formation

A psychological defense mechanism wherein an individual unconsciously replaces unacceptable impulses with their opposites.

Psychoanalytically Informed

An approach in various therapies that utilizes concepts and principles derived from psychoanalysis.
